I have more than 220rwkw and havnt changed the AFM yet (but I am considering it for the next lot of mods) If you only want 220rwkw then you wont need to change the injectors either (they are expensive) if you run a rising rate regulator. If you think in the future you will try for more than 250rwkw then you should consider getting the AFM and injectors because you will need them.

  20. knock - shown by a flashing engine warning light when you have a PFC water temp - Shown on the instrument cluster on all skylines (called a temp guage) revs - Shown on the instrument cluster on all skylines (called a tacho) speed - Shown on the instrument cluster on all skylines (called a speedo) inlet air temp (in GTR) - so you know the outside air temp. I use the weather service on the news to get this (the day before) afm voltage (never needed to know this) There are other devices you can use to monitor/log your engine figures, and a log over time is probably better than trying to read it whilst driving. I dont have the controller, I trust the tuner (which I am not and never will be) to set the car up correctly on the dyno. I worry about those who tamper with their PFC hand controllers and end up with a car out of tune. Everyone one has their own opinion, but I wouldnt consider having one as a necessity
